Afco Distribution (DOT: 605232) was established in 1934 and is based in Skagit County, Washington. They specialize in transporting a diverse range of cargo including agricultural and farm supplies, beverages, building materials, chemicals, dry bulk commodities, general freight, grain, feed, hay, liquids, gases, and paper products. Afco Distribution predominantly hires drivers for hazardous materials, reefer trucks, OTR routes, and dry van operations, offering opportunities for both regional and dedicated routes.
The company is known for offering comprehensive driver benefits such as health insurance, dental and vision coverage, paid time off, per diem payments, direct deposit, guaranteed home time, and flexible scheduling. They provide a safe working environment with a focus on safety bonuses, deadhead detention and layover compensation, and ongoing training and development programs. Additionally, Afco Distribution supports its drivers with roadside assistance programs and fuel cards.
While specific employee ratings on Glassdoor and Indeed are not noted, Afco Distribution emphasizes a positive work culture with benefits that cater to the needs of their drivers. Common positive feedback highlights the reliability of guaranteed home time, comprehensive benefits packages, and support systems in place for drivers. However, some negative feedback tends to focus on potential long hours and occasional disorganization in route assignments. Overall, Afco Distribution maintains a reputation for fostering a balanced and rewarding work environment for its drivers.

Nielsen Bros, Incorporated (DOT: 546044) is a well-established trucking company founded in 1991, based in Springfield, Illinois. They specialize in transporting construction materials, logs, poles, beams, lumber, and large machinery primarily via flatbed and dry van trucks. The company hires OTR (over-the-road) and local drivers, specifically focusing on hiring flatbed drivers.
Nielsen Bros, Inc. offers several benefits to its drivers, including health, dental, and vision insurance, disability insurance, life insurance, and a competitive retirement plan (401k). Drivers also enjoy guaranteed home time, paid time off, and deadhead/detention/layover compensation. Additionally, the company provides ongoing training and development programs to support driver growth and safety.
Nielsen Bros has mixed employee feedback on review platforms, with a Glassdoor rating of 3.4 and an Indeed rating of 3.8. Employees frequently praise the company for its solid benefits package, competitive salaries ranging from $60,000 to $70,000, and the supportive work environment. However, some employees mention room for improvement in work-life balance and organization, particularly concerning route assignments and scheduling.

Sound Beverage Distributors, Inc. (DOT: 290684) was established with operations based out of Bellingham, Washington. They specialize in transporting beverages and general freight across interstate routes. Despite their smaller fleet size of 14 trucks and 10 drivers, they offer a range of driving opportunities including local and over-the-road (OTR) positions. The company hires drivers who operate dry vans and box trucks without a need for specialized driving skills or certifications such as hauling hazardous materials or oversized loads.
Sound Beverage Distributors, Inc. provides a solid benefits package to their drivers. Employee benefits include full health insurance, dental and vision coverage, paid time off, and a retirement plan with a 401k option. Although they don’t offer signing bonuses or direct driver referral bonuses, their focus on employee welfare is evident in the positive health offerings and direct deposit salary payments. However, it’s noted that there are no options for passenger or pet allowances, nor do they promise guaranteed home time.
Employee reviews reveal a mixed sentiment with a 4.1 rating on Glassdoor and a lower 2.3 rating on Indeed. Positive feedback commonly highlights the comprehensive health benefits and reliable salary range of $45,000 to $55,000. Nevertheless, former employees frequently mention that the company falls short in aspects like work-life balance and administrative organization. On Indeed, the most common critique concerns inconsistencies in home time and route management.

B.N. Trux, Inc. (USDOT: 2331416) was founded in 2019 and is situated in Ferndale, Washington. This trucking company operates in the transportation industry with a focus on carrying a diverse range of cargo including agricultural/farm supplies, building materials, construction equipment, general freight, intermodal containers, logs, poles, beams, lumber, and machinery. They employ various types of drivers with an emphasis on local and over-the-road (OTR) drivers, and also hire specialized drivers for flatbed transportation.
Drivers at B.N. Trux, Inc. enjoy several benefits such as full health insurance (including dental and vision), paid time off (PTO), and life insurance. They provide direct deposit for ease of payment and offer retirement plans (401k) along with disability insurance. Despite the lack of a sign-on bonus or dedicated routes, their comprehensive benefits package helps in maintaining employee satisfaction and retention.
On employee review sites like Indeed and Glassdoor, B.N. Trux, Inc. has impressive ratings of 4.2 and 4.0, respectively. Positive feedback frequently highlights the company’s competitive compensation, benefits, job security, and advancement opportunities. However, a common area of concern among employees is the lack of flexible scheduling and home time guarantees, alongside some issues with route organization. Nevertheless, the overall sentiment suggests a supportive work environment with a satisfactory safety rating.

What To Look for in Bellingham Trucking Companies
Finding the right trucking company in Bellingham, Washington, can be the key to a successful and satisfying career. When evaluating potential employers in Bellingham, consider these crucial factors:
- Pay range & career growth: Competitive starting salaries or hourly wages are important, but it’s also good to get a sense of your opportunities for growth. Look for companies in Bellingham that provide ongoing training — and potential raises tied to completion of that training — as well as clear promotion tracks and performance bonuses.
- Benefits: A wide range of benefits beyond medical insurance and retirement plans — like employee stock ownership, deadhead pay, and lease-to-buy programs — can speak to a company’s commitment to attracting and retaining employees. comprehensive health insurance, retirement plans, and performance bonuses.
- Culture: Consider Bellingham companies that focus on fostering work-life balance through perks like pet and rider allowances and weekends off.
- Employee feedback: Check which companies have positive reviews from current and former employees and are generally well-regarded in your area as a good place to work.
Types of Driving Jobs Available
There are multiple driving positions available at Bellingham trucking companies based on your preferences and prior experience:
- Long-haul: This is a great option for drivers who like being on the road longer and traveling farther, sometimes across the country.
- Regional: If you’d rather stay a little closer to home, regional driving positions allow for travel throughout Washington and surrounding states while still staying relatively close to home.
- Local: Local truckers drive consistent routes each day in and around Bellingham. .
- Specialized: Specialized trucking positions include driving tankers, dry vans, refrigerated trucks within Bellingham’s diverse freight industry.
